Advertisement
Egor_1425

Untitled

Mar 13th, 2024
45
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
Python 0.43 KB | None | 0 0
  1. n = int(input())
  2. a = list(map(int,input().split()))
  3. m = int(input())
  4. b = list(map(int,input().split()))
  5. i = 0
  6. j = 0
  7. ansa = 0
  8. ansb = 0
  9. minimum = abs(a[0]-b[0])
  10. while i < n and j  <m:
  11.     if abs(a[i] - b[j]) == 0:
  12.         ansa, ansb = i, j
  13.         break
  14.     if abs(a[i] - b[j]) < minimum:
  15.         minimum, ansa, ansb = abs(a[i] - b[j]), i, j
  16.     if a[i] < b[j]:
  17.         i += 1
  18.     else:
  19.         j += 1
  20.  
  21. print(a[ansa], b[ansb])
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ement